Here’s a concise overview of the key events that unfolded in the global entertainment and gaming industry over the past day:

  • Reports indicate an urgent redesign of the Nintendo Switch 2 console.
  • Valve is facing complaints regarding denied refunds for Crimson Desert, particularly from players concerned about AI integration.
  • An Arc Raiders developer independently reworked the reload mechanic, deeming its initial implementation unsatisfactory.
  • RoadCraft has received updates, introducing new maps, vehicles, and gameplay enhancements.
  • Twelve minutes of Starfield gameplay featuring DLSS 5 technology have surfaced online.
  • Due to a shortage of RAM, ASUS computers have seen a 30% price increase.
  • In contrast, Sony is reportedly processing a large number of Crimson Desert refunds for PS5 owners.
  • Xbox Game Pass has added a popular Japanese title, boasting over 90% positive reviews on Steam.
  • Numerous classic Nintendo hits have received enhancements optimized for the Switch 2.
  • An explanation has clarified how Steam truly operates, dispelling common misconceptions.
